Winemaker Notes
ß Fermented in open stainless steel fermenters, cold soaked and hand plunged during fermentation. Pressed and transferred to old and new French oak barriques for malolactic fermentation, and 10 months maturation
Cellaring potential 3 to 5 years, best to drink 2007 to 2010.
Hand and machine harvested from the family owned Waihopai Valley and Wairau sites. Soil in the vineyard is of stony silt with loam topsoil and free draining. Canopy Management is vertical shoot positioning with shoot and crop thinning.
